The Meesho Interview Loop

Your onsite loop will typically consist of 5 rounds.

  1. 1

    Round 1

    Recruiter Screen
    Motivation, territory fit, logistics.
  2. 2

    Round 2

    Sales Pitch / Demo
    Pitching the company's product to a mock prospect.
  3. 3

    Round 3

    Deal Strategy
    Pipeline management, multi-stakeholder navigation, MEDDIC qualification.
  4. 4

    Round 4

    Customer Discovery
    Asking diagnostic questions, surfacing pain, qualifying.
  5. 5

    Round 5

    Behavioral / Leadership
    Past evidence of ownership, influence, resolving conflict.

The Danger Zone: Top Reasons Candidates Fail

Based on our database of Meesho interview outcomes, avoid these common traps:

  • Focusing only on price competition.
  • Failing to articulate the impact or learning from the experience.
  • Not addressing the manufacturer's specific concerns about online sales (e.g., returns, payment security, competition).
  • Failing to link inventory issues to broader business goals like growth or efficiency.
